Patina Solutions has hired Mark Leopold as Practice Director - Sales and Marketing.
As Practice Director - Sales and Marketing, Leopold will lead this growing practice, including helping the company secure and execute a wide range of sales and marketing engagements. In addition, he will assist in building Patina's Portfolio of Talent of seasoned sales and marketing professionals.

Leopold is a senior-level executive with more than 25 years of successful and diversified experience in domestic and international sales and marketing, new product development, acquisitions, divestitures, turnarounds and strategic planning. Prior to joining Patina, Leopold held positions such as Division President - Watercraft for Johnson Outdoors, Inc. and Executive Vice President and COO for Lacrosse Footwear. In addition, he worked for SC Johnson Wax for 20 years where he focused on domestic and international sales and marketing, holding over 10 positions around the world.
Leopold studied Professional Business Management at the Harvard School of Business and has a Bachelor of Arts degree from Otterbein College. He is on the Board of Directors for the Outdoor Industry Association and BCI Construction. |
